One other thing: I noticed you placed people like Neald, Flinn, and other men at tentatively level 19 as minimum because they can Travel. For men, though, minimum Traveling level would be level 13.

Not true that men would need to be a level 13 to Travel. It's stated outright under the "gateways" entry in the Companion that "the minimum strength required for making a gateway of useful size, large enough to walk through, was 19(7). The minimum strength required to make any gateway at all out of a circle was 21(9)". Androl's Traveling talent is specifically called out in this entry so it seems true for men as well as women. There is no mention that this would be different for men than women. All we know here is that there would be a higher percentage of men who fall into this strength level or higher because men are generally stronger than women, but not always.

I suspect most of these men probably are stronger than level 19, but that's the highest we can reliably place them without more information from the text.
